Nintendo’s Mirror Mode in Mario Kart World is Surprisingly Confusing

Jun 17, 2025 11:34 AM

Nintendo recently issued a correction to players regarding the method to unlock Mirror Mode in Mario Kart World. Initially, the information provided in their newsletter was incomplete, leading to confusion. Mirror Mode, a classic feature in the Mario Kart series, is typically unlocked after completing various racing cups but in Mario Kart World, it Requires players to achieve certain objectives in Free Roam mode, including collecting ten special items and completing specific Cup challenges. This error highlights Nintendo's challenges with clear communication, especially concerning new features.

How do you unlock Mirror Mode in Mario Kart World?

To unlock Mirror Mode in Mario Kart World, players must complete ten ? Panels, collect Peach Medallions, finish P Switch missions, and successfully complete all 150cc Cup and Rally races in Free Roam mode.

Mario Kart World is the flagship title for Nintendo's recently launched Switch 2, which has quickly become the fastest-selling console in the company's history, with over 3.5 million units sold shortly after its release. The game features a blend of classic racing elements and innovative open-world gameplay, aiming to elevate the Mario Kart experience for both newcomers and long-time fans alike.
